Mark E. Fisher :
Mark wrote his first twelve pages at the age of ten, complete with drawings of a prairie fire, Indians, and a stampede. More recently he's been writing novels of historical fiction, for both the Christian and the general market. He's also written a fantasy trilogy for young adults and fantasy lovers of all ages in an early medieval setting. His Christian novels were all set in ancient, Celtic Ireland. His upcoming release for the general market is set in Renaissance Italy.
Mark was born in Pennsylvania, went to school in Troy, New York, lived in Illinois, and settled in Minnesota. He's worked at welding rails for the railroad, as a quality control inspector in an auto glass factory, at administering Public Aid in Illinois, and finally, at programming communications microcode for IBM business computers in Minnesota. He once helped plant a church and is currently a board member of the New Gospel Frontiers missions agency, dedicated to educating Christian pastors and church planters in Central Asia.
Mark owns a six-year-old miniature Australian shepherd, who, to keep her family from going insane, insists upon three walks daily, plus plenty of time chasing toys. Mark and his wife like to travel, with recent trips to Japan, the Dominican Republic, Mexico, Ireland, Italy, France, and Switzerland. Sometimes, when traveling, story ideas seek him out. When he's not walking his dog or traveling, he's at his desk writing.
